Biography

Melissa Duque joined Hardin Thompson in November of 2023. She primarily focuses on general liability, and labor and employment defense, representing insurance carriers, insured individuals and companies in both state and federal court. Melissa has prior legal experience in labor and employment law, personal injury, premises liability and criminal defense.  

Prior to joining Hardin Thompson, Melissa represented one of the largest national providers of skilled nursing services throughout the state of Florida in all employment litigation. She also managed discrimination and harassment complaints, conducted internal investigations, and drafted position statements in response to charges of discrimination.

Melissa is member of the State Bar of New York, South Carolina and Florida, and she is also admitted to practice before the Federal District Court for the Middle and Southern Districts of Florida. She received her Juris Doctor from Elisabeth Haub School of Law at Pace University in 2018 and received her bachelor’s degree in Criminal Justice from Fayetteville State University in 2012.
